A complete playthrough of NEC's 1993 TurboGrafx-16 olympic-games title, World Sports Competition.

This really is an excellent game, and I can't help but think that this Hudson developed Track & Field clone would have been quite popular had it been on the SNES or the Genesis. It has a ton of events with some fair variety between them, a decent difficulty curve across the total number of days, the graphics and music are pretty excellent, and with the multitap can make for quite a lively game.

When it was released in Japan, it was called Power Sports. It was part of the Hudson sports series that included Power Golf and World Class Baseball, along with several others that only saw Japanese PC Engine releases.
